    Jennifer Black sings Mimì in Seattle Opera’s “La Bohème.” In Act Four, when the Bohemians give her a moment alone with Rodolfo, she says to him, Have they gone? I was pretending to sleep because I wanted to be alone with you. There are so many things I want to say to you...or only one, but great as the sea, like the sea, vast and endless: you are my love and my entire life!” Her Rodolfo is Michael Fabiano. Carlo Montanaro conducts the orchestra of Seattle Opera. Photo by Elise Bakketun.
